Luckily, for May 2020, Netflix has a very impressive list of films and TV shows to be added. On the originals front, you’ll be able to check out Ryan Murphy’s new show Hollywood, alongside Dead to Me season two and The Eddy.
There’s also some licensed content to enjoy, such as Alfred Hitchcock’s Vertigo, Alfonso Cuarón’s dystopian thriller Children of Men and the last season of Schitt’s Creek.
